African greys have a razor sharp intelligence and are highly social birds. They have a strong bond with their pet owners and can live for between 35 and Jako Parrot For Sale 40 years. They can learn an enormous amount and enjoy many different activities like solving puzzles and engaging with toys. They will also speak and mimic human speech. They are known for repeating a wide range of sounds, including loud doors, vehicle back up chimes and microwave alert dings. It is essential to be aware of the sounds they hear and be careful not to repeat any sounds that could be alarming.
They are extremely intelligent and need daily mental stimulation. They cannot survive in a cage and can become irritable and destructive if left alone for a long period of time. If they are anxious or stressed they might pluck their feathers.
If you're thinking of purchasing an African grey parrot for sale be sure to consider how much time you can dedicate to taking care of the bird as they need lots of attention and love. This breed is not suitable for novice bird owners, particularly if they plan to work full-time or spend the majority of their time away from their home.
A well-socialised African grey can be an affectionate and loving family pet and companion, since they are highly intelligent and love to play and learn. They also recognize their owners and show their love by cuddling. This makes them an excellent addition to any home.

Training
African grey parrots require lots of interaction with their human companions. They are highly intelligent, sociable and emotionally sensitive birds that are capable of forming deep bonds with their human caregivers. They also have a lengthy lifespan, with many living into their 50s and 60s. They are a great choice for those looking for an animal companion who will live a long and happy life in a human family.
They can become bored or frustrated quickly if they aren't stimulated. A grumpy african grey parrot care grey will often screech to express its discontent. Parrots are famous for their ability to recognize and repeat words and sounds. They mimic sounds of everyday life like squeaky doors, car backup chimes, and even microwave alarm bells. They mimic the sound of a person’s voice. This is why it is essential to avoid using an angry or stressed voice when speaking to them.
They are intelligent animals that also love to have fun, so provide them with toys to play with every day. There are buy a grey parrot variety of different bird toys online or in local pet stores. The best option is to spend time playing with your African Grey on a daily basis to keep him happy and entertained. It is important to not leave your parrot for sale african grey alone for longer than a few minutes at an time. This can be stressful for the bird.
When handling a pet parrot, it is important to hold him with care but firmly. Holding him by the feet or tail could cause them nip. It is also recommended that you wear gloves that are thick while handling a parrot since the claws can be sharp and painful. When you pet a parrot, you should stroke him from the top of his head to the beak. Many pet owners stroke their parrots from the tail to the head, which can cause anxiety and stress.
Parrots require a lifetime commitment. It is not advisable to purchase them unless they are sure that they can provide for the lifestyle and care they will require. If you're unsure, visit an aviary or volunteer there prior to making a decision to purchase one of these beautiful animals.
Health
African Grey Parrots are adored around the world because of their charming and sociable personalities. They form strong bonds with their human counterparts, and can be a part of the family for years. These intelligent birds can learn hundreds of words and can recognize objects and objects, making them the household entertainer.
These birds are not recommended for novices because they require commitment to a long time and diligent care. They will require an excellent diet, which includes fruits, vegetables and pellets. They will also require a lot mental stimulation to avoid boredom which can lead destructive behaviors like grabbing their feathers or self-mutilation. It is also crucial to observe their health and behavior because these birds are susceptible to depression and stress.
This species is most likely to suffer from illness caused by poor nutrition, lack or exercise or exposure to harmful substances. The birds may also develop neurological symptoms, including seizures or balance issues if they are not given the proper treatment. In these cases you should seek veterinary assistance as soon as possible.
It is crucial to give fluids to your pet if it is sick to avoid dehydration. The fluids can be administered via the use of a drip or a needle. It is also recommended to administer tasty oral electrolyte solutions like sugar or fruit juices. They can be administered using a syringe or dropper, and are more convenient for both the pet and the owner than injectable medication.
A healthy african grey parrot eggs for sale Grey parrot could live for up to 30 years. To keep them healthy and happy, they need regular veterinary visits. In a routine check-up, your vet will assess your pet's weight and temperature, pulse rate and general appearance. They will also conduct blood tests, faecal exams and other diagnostic tests when needed.
The veterinarian may also suggest routine maintenance and vaccinations in addition an in-depth examination. These procedures can be costly, but they are essential to ensure your bird's health and preventing disease. To reduce your veterinary expenses look into purchasing exotic pet insurance. This type of insurance will pay for a portion of your pet's medical expenses and will also cover for surgical and dental procedures.

Parrots require a variety food items to stay healthy. They must eat an assortment of fruits, seeds, vegetables, and pellets. They also require mental stimulation through toys and puzzles. Parrots can live for up 30 years if they are given proper treatment. A varied diet can help them stay active and avoid diseases like obesity, depression and allergies.
Store-bought pellets are a good option to provide your pet with the vital nutrients it needs. However, many pet owners are enticed to feed their parrots other foods such as seeds, sprouts, grains, fruits and even vegetables. Certain of these foods are harmful to a parrot's health, and some can even cause death. Do not feed your African grey parrot avocados, as well as other foods that are unhealthy for your pet.
